FROM THE PRINCIPAL

Dear Parents and Carers, 

A very warm welcome back to the 2021 school year. My hope is that all of our families have had a well-earned rest and quality time together over the school holiday period. It certainly was a unique time as the restrictions led to many families having their Christmas and New Year plans changed. The children however, returned back on the first day well presented in their unforms and eager to reconnect with their friends and share their holiday stories. As always, their resilience in these uncertain times is commendable.

Our key priority at St Pius X Unanderra is to ensure that every child is given the opportunity to develop in their faith and reach their full academic potential. This involves rigorous strategic planning to continue to bring about improved outcomes. Our Diocesan mantra is “Lighting the way through Faith and learning”, simply put, our students deserve the best and with this in mind our 2021 key priorities include:

 

  • Re-igniting our Vision and Mission to reflect our contemporary Catholic School community
  • A targeted focus on our core subjects of Religious Education. English and Mathematics
  • An update of our facilities including the installation of an Adventure Playground, external and internal painting of the Mackillop Centre, repair of the ceiling in the hall and replacement of the windows in the administration block
  • A focus on student data and reporting / marketing to parents and the wider community.

 

The staff are excited about the year ahead at St Pius X Unanderra. We pride ourselves on being a welcoming Catholic school community and we embrace the challenge of supporting the young people that you entrust into our care each day.
